Elizabeth Warren demands Trump impeachment live on the Senate Floor

NBC Politics shared video footage of Elizabeth Warren demanding that President Trump be impeached while she was on the senate floor. She stated, "We took an oath to protect and serve the Constitution of the United States of America, and the way we do that is we begin impeachment proceedings now against this president."

Time To Fight Snowflakes!
Get a FREE TRUMP WINTER BEANIE! Tell Us Where To Send It!